Understanding Gender Differences in Eyelid Anatomy
Men and women naturally have distinct eyelid structures influenced by bone shape, skin thickness, and fat distribution.
Men generally have thicker skin and a heavier brow position, while women often have softer contours and higher brow arches.

Fat Distribution Around the Eyes
Fat placement around the eyes also varies between genders.
Men tend to have more uniform fat distribution, while women may experience more noticeable under-eye volume changes with age.
Understanding these differences helps achieve more natural-looking corrections.
Brow Position and Facial Expression
Brow position plays an important role in eyelid aesthetics.
Men usually have a lower brow position, contributing to a more serious or strong expression.
Women often have a higher brow arch, which enhances openness and expressiveness.
